WebWho proposed to Jane Austen and what was he like? In 1802 Harris Bigg Wither proposed on December 2nd & she said yes. The day after, she decided not to. He had a stammer, a mean temper, a bit reclusive, not handsome, and poor health. He was 21 and she was 27. What was Jane's life circumstances like? WebHarris Bigg-Wither (21 years old at the time) proposed to Jane (who was almost 27) the evening of December 2, 1802 (Halperin 730). A few weeks short of her 27th birthday, Jane had no source of independent income … WebMar 31, 2024 · In 1802 it seems likely that Jane agreed to marry Harris Bigg-Wither, the 21-year-old heir of a Hampshire family, but the next morning changed her mind. There are also a number of mutually contradictory stories connecting her with someone with whom she fell in love but who died very soon after. Since Austen’s novels are so deeply concerned ...
